Psalms 68:26

“Bless God in the congregations, even the Lord in the assembly of Israel!”

Parallel Translations

  • WEB World English Bible

    “Bless God in the congregations, even the Lord in the assembly of Israel!”

  • KJV King James Version

    Bless ye God in the congregations, even the Lord, from the fountain of Israel.

  • JPS JPS Tanakh (1917)

    (68-27) 'Bless ye God in full assemblies, even the Lord, ye that are from the fountain of Israel.'
